Sign up for GameStop's weekly newsletter. Every Friday morning/afternoon they have a week-long coupon. That is the _only_ way I buy games now. Typically they're Buy 2 get 1 free, or get 25% off (up to 3 games). Take that, combine with Edge card for an additional 10%, and you can get games for incredibly cheap and plentifully.

Last sale I picked up Burnout: Paradise, Oblivion, and Orange Box. Each was $25 used, one was free, and the others were 10% off. I paid about $45 total. The time before that I picked up Viva Pinata, Mass Effect, and some other game, each was 35% off (basically the same as buy 2 get 1 free)

Why isn't your WGA54G working with dsl settings? Are you failing MTU tests when connecting to Live? MTU = Maximum Transmit Unit and to my knowledge only affects DSL (PPPoE) connections. Most routers (including yours) allow you to change your MTU setting.

I believe for Live to work, you need this to be set between 1386 and 1492, no hire than 1492. 1400 is the recommended setting as well.

I guessed this because you said 'Xbox Live" and "DSL". Most routers that have 'issues' with "Xbox Live" and are using PPPoE connections have incorrect MTU settings.
